It certainly ISN'T take out!!! My husband doesn't eat frozen pizza but he decided he wanted to try a DiGiorno since the commercial says it's like take-out. Well, I don't know where they are getting their take-out because IT IS NOT!!! Actually it was really BAD...he only ate a couple of pieces and couldn't eat any more. The canadian bacon was like shoe leather and there was so much sauce it was oozing out all over. The crust had a weird flavor. I normally like frozen pizza, even though I don't eat it very often, especially since the kids are grown and out of the house. There was not anything we liked about it, including the $5.75 price so I am giving it a big fat zero gold stars. If you don't agree with me, please let me know why...I would love a second opinion.

BURGER KING
I do love an occasional Burger King meal. From time to time it has been known to cause my stomach to hurt but the BK at the corner of Brookswood and Kiehl Ave. in Sherwood AR. has consistently produced GOOD food. Last week I ordered 2 small hamburgers (Not the Whopper) and large french fries. BK fries are some of the last good fast food fries around, in my opinion. The burgers were great...fresh and the fries HOT and crisp! Anyone on a budget would be happy, at only $4.16. I will give this meal 4 1/2 gold stars. DIXIE CAFE REVIEW
It had been a while since our last visit to Dixie Cafe. I am a bigger fan than my hubbie but we went last night because it was my turn to pick the restaurant. I ordered grilled pork chops, fried okra and a baked potato. He ordered the chopped steak, mashed potatoes and pinto beans. Everything was really good, especially the pork chops. We had only 2 complaints: The rolls and corn muffins were not very warm and my hubbie felt he didn't get quite enough food to eat. He said that is his main gripe with Dixie. The young waitress was very nice and kept checking on us. It's a good atmosphere, not too noisy and not too cold. I give them 3 1/2 gold stars.

RED ROBIN REVIEW
We had our first experience at Red Robin restaurants, in Prescott Arizona. My hubbie and I both ordered the BBQ sandwich with garlic fries (see picture at top of this blog), cole slaw and diet cokes. Everything was great and the service just as good. The waitress was quite pleasant and helpful, even giving us directions to where we were going after leaving. The whole place was clean and cheery, including the restrooms.
I give them 4 1/2 stars, (the fries had a little too much salt and garlic). I will definitely visit Red Robin again if I see one. (I have never seen one in Arkansas).

Best Wendy's
In 2006 we experienced the absolute best Wendy's food we have had since at least 1980. You know, way back when fast food restaurants actually were in the business of pleasing the customer. We were passing through Gallup New Mexico, 22 miles from the Arizona border on Interstate 40. It was lunch time and we stopped to get a hamburger and stretch our legs. No stale, dried up or tasteless meat from these people. Hot, fresh, full of flavor, the hot juice running out, but not too much. All the lettuce and tomatoes etc were fresh and not skimped on along with hot, crisp fries. If I lived there and ate there all the time, I would be so spoiled, I would die if I ever had to eat food from a Wendy's in Arkansas. 95% of all the hamburgers I get here almost seem like fake meat that has been sitting under a warmer. I thought Wendy's motto was, fresh off the grill. I say 95% because a couple of months ago, I actually got a very decent Wendy's burger that was quite good. Fresh, hot and juicy just like they are supposed to be. It was at the Wendy's in Sherwood Arkansas, Hwy. 107 almost to Kiehl Ave. It was not really at regular meal time so I guess they cooked it fresh when I ordered.
I will give Wendy's an overall rating of 3 stars because you can still get a good burger occasionally but their fries are just plain"yucky". I guess we can blame healthy eating advocates for changing the deep frying oils for that one.

Wendy's Review
Yesterday, I dropped by the Wendy's drive-thru window in Conway Arkansas. It was a little late for lunch, about 2:30 pm. (I had not had lunch yet) and decided to order a little something. I ordered a .99 cent double stack, no cheese, and a small chocolate shake. When I got to the window, I asked how much the shake was and she said $2.39 plus tax. I said "They are proud of those things aren't they"? She said "yeah, but they are hand-spun". I just kind-of laughed, since every milk shake you get at a restaurant is hand-spun on a rotary mixer. Funny! They have just decided to market that term to make us think we are getting something special, I guess. The first thing I noticed when she handed it to me was how watery it looked, BUT I didn't say anything. After I pulled away from the window, I took my first sip and almost choked. It had the weirdest flavor I have even tasted in a milk shake and it was extremely "bitter". I took a 2nd sip to make sure I just hadn't hit a bad patch and, the same. So, I made a loop back around and parked the car, got out and went inside. I told the young girl behind the counter that I wanted my money back because it was so bad. She held it up for the manager to see from the back of the prep area and I heard her say "Tell her I'm very sorry". She told me and just stood there with the shake in her hand. So, I said "OK, could I get my money back"? She said ok and went to get my cash. I'm not sure what happened but maybe whoever prepared it just put too much chocolate syrup in it. Needless to say, I will NEVER buy another shake from Wendy's. Now I am wondering if their Frosty's are still any good. I actually was never a fan of them in the first place. I will give this Wendy's a rating of 0, for the shake only. I DO NOT recommend trying one. The burger was ok and the employees were nice.
